Majority of Disaster Relief Payments Released as Authorities Move to Complete Balance

Date:

December 23, Colombo (LNW): The National Disaster Relief Services Centre has confirmed that a significant portion of the Rs. 25,000 assistance package allocated to families affected by recent disasters has already been distributed.

Assistant Secretary Jayathissa Munasinghe said that around 77 per cent of the approved payments have been made so far, with the remaining balance expected to be settled within the coming days. He noted that the disbursement process is now in its final phase.

According to official figures, relief funds have been released to 342,952 eligible households, while payments to a further 113,294 homes are still pending. To date, a total of Rs. 8,573 million has been paid out under the programme.

Munasinghe has urged Divisional and District Secretaries to give priority to completing the outstanding transfers and ensure that all eligible recipients receive their allowance by the end of the week, allowing affected families to move forward with recovery efforts without further delay.
